What can I see and do near Costume Museum?
Kyoto Railway Museum, Kyoto National Museum, and Museum of Kyoto feature captivating exhibits. Nishihonganji Temple, To-ji Temple, and Nishiki Market are notable landmarks to explore if you're in the area. You can watch performances at Kyoto MINAMIZA Theatre, Gion Corner, and Kyoto Kaikan Concert Hall if you're interested in local theater.
How can I get to Costume Museum?
With so many choices for transportation, exploring the area around Costume Museum is a breeze. You can walk to nearby metro stations including Tanbaguchi Station, Umekoji-Kyotonishi Station, and Gojo Station. If you'd like to explore more of the area, jump aboard a train from Shijo-omiya Station, Kyoto Station, or Shijo Station.
